Position: Early Years Foundation Stage Teaching Assistant (EYFS TA)
Location: Wembley, North West London
Contract Type: Full-time / Part-time / Term-time only
Salary: £85–£105 per day (dependent on experience)
Start Date: Immediate and September Starts Available
About the Role
A friendly and inclusive primary school in Wembley, North West London is seeking a nurturing and enthusiastic EYFS Teaching Assistant to support children in the Early Years Foundation Stage. This role is ideal for someone who is passionate about early childhood development and enjoys working in a creative, play-based learning environment.
You will be working with children aged 3–5 years , supporting their social, emotional, and academic development in line with the EYFS framework . The school places a strong emphasis on child-centred learning and creating a safe, stimulating environment where every child feels valued.
Key Responsibilities
Support the class teacher in delivering engaging EYFS lessons
Work with individual children and small groups to support development
Assist with phonics, early numeracy, communication, and creative play
Promote positive behaviour and emotional wellbeing
Support children with personal care when required
Observe, assess, and contribute to children’s learning records
Prepare learning resources and engaging classroom environments
Support indoor and outdoor learning activities
Encourage independence, confidence, and social interaction
Build strong, positive relationships with children and staff
The Ideal Candidate
The successful EYFS TA will be:
Warm, patient, and enthusiastic
Passionate about early years education
Knowledgeable about child development and play-based learning
Confident supporting children with varying needs and abilities
Reliable, proactive, and a strong team player
An effective communicator with both children and adults
Essential Requirements
Experience working in an EYFS, nursery, or early years setting
Understanding of the EYFS framework
Enhanced DBS on the Update Service (or willingness to apply)
Right to work in the UK
Desirable (But Not Essential)
Level 2 or Level 3 Early Years or Childcare qualification
Experience supporting SEN within EYFS
Paediatric First Aid or Safeguarding training
